1. The Historic Santa Fe Farmers Market, New MexicoSituated in the heart of the Santa Fe Railyard, this year-round market is one of the oldest and largest in the country. It is completely accessible, featuring flat, paved surfaces, which is ideal for those with walkers or wheelchairs. Seniors can enjoy live music while browsing, and the strictly local, producer-only policy ensures top-quality, organic produce and regional delicacies.
2. Pike Place Market, Seattle, WashingtonAs one of the oldest continuously operated public farmers markets in the US, Pike Place offers an unforgettable sensory experience. For seniors, it provides a bustling, nostalgic atmosphere with accessible elevators and dedicated senior seating areas. The market offers a vast array of fresh seafood, produce, and local crafts, often with stunning views of Puget Sound.
3. Ferry Plaza Farmers Market, San Francisco, CaliforniaLocated along the Embarcadero, this market is renowned for its high-quality artisanal goods and stunning waterfront views. It’s highly organized and wheelchair accessible, making it easy to navigate. It is perfect for seniors looking for specialty foods, fresh-baked goods, and a pleasant, scenic stroll on a sunny day.
4. Dane County Farmers Market, Madison, WisconsinAs the largest producer-only farmers market in the country, this market surrounds the beautiful Wisconsin State Capitol. Its flat, paved layout is easy to walk, and the high-density, high-quality vendors offer an unmatched variety. It’s a wonderful place for seniors to enjoy a lively, community-focused atmosphere in a scenic setting.
5. Greenmarket at Union Square, New York CityFor seniors in the bustling city, this market offers a peaceful, green oasis. It is renowned for its diverse, high-quality offerings and is very accessible, located on a flat, pedestrian-friendly plaza.
